5
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ics http://codientu.org/threads/941/[22/07/2013 10:19:00 CH] Tài Nguyên Tutorial Rao Vt Tài Liu Music Trang chDin đàn Tài Nguyên Thành viên Đăng 28/10/12 #1 VIP Sbài viết: 610 Đã được thích: 621 Đi m thành tích: 93 Gii tính: Nam Nơi : Home Tho lun trong 'Bt đầu vi PIC16F877A' Đang xem chđề này ( Thành viên: 0, Khách: 1) Hi all, Hôm nay đi thi v, bun chát create box này để ngi giết thi gian. Tr ước gimình viết code thường viết theo các project nên ko chú ý l ưu hay viết my cái cơ bn này, hôm nay quyết tâm viết l i để giúp đỡ các mem mi hc! các project này scc kì đơn gin và dhiu, còn nhng cái "cao siêu" các bn post box ngoài nhé. BOX SCHPHC VAI MI HC. Project schcó code và simulation, ai mun làm mch thì t làm nhé!!! Ngoài ra chú ý rng mình cũng setup chế độ chcó mod, smod, admin có quyn t o thread ( nếu ai có nhu cu giúp mình hoàn thin box) ngoài ra các bn member không có khnăng t o thread để hi vì vy đừng có "c" nhé! Box shoàn thin dn vì mình còn phi đi hc nên supdate mi ngày 1-5 bài. Link sluôn được update t i topic này và được up lên #1 Các project đã có code và simulation: 1. Nháy LED Link: Toggle LED( Nháy led) vi PIC16F877A | Cng đồng cơ đi n t Vi t Nam | Mechatronics 2. ADC Link: 3. Timer Link: Hướng dn - Timer vi PIC16F877A | Cng đồng cơ đi n t Vi t Nam | Mechatronics 4. Interrupt Link: Ngt (Interrupt) vi PIC16F877A | Cng đồng cơ đi n t Vi t Nam | Mechatronics 5. LCD16x2 Link: 6. LCD16x4 Link: 7. LED7seg Link: 8. LED matrix Link: LED MATRIX CHY CH- PIC16F877A | Cng đồng cơ đi n t Vi t Nam | Mechatronics 9. LM335+LCD Link: LM335 hin thLCD16x2 PIC16F877A | Cng đồng cơ đi n t Vi t Nam | Mechatronics 10. Ds18B20+LCD Link: Hướng dn - DS18B20 Đo nhi t độ hin thLCD16x2- PIC16F877A | Cng đồng cơ đi n t Vi t Nam | Mechatronics 11. DS1307 Link: 12. PWM Link: Hướng dn - PWM DEMO PIC 16F877A CCS | Cng đồng cơ đi n t Vi t Nam | Mechatronics 13. Counter Link: 14. LM335+LED7seg Link: Hướng dn - LM35 Đo nhi t độ hin thled7seg - PIC16F877A | Cng đồng cơ đi n t Vi t Nam | Mechatronics 15. 18B20+LED7seg Link: 16. RS232 Link: Giao ti ếp PC vi PIC 16F877A | Cng đồng cơ đi n t Vi t Nam | Mechatronics 17. Keypad Link: 18. SRF05+LCD Link: 19. Module RF 315 Link: 20. Module RF 433 Link: 21. PIC + PIR Link: 22. PIC + GLCD Link: Gii bóng đá mini toàn min nam domain Hướng dn - Update liên t c các project cơ bn vi Pic16F877A Page 1 of 3 2 3 Next > demon52 http://vntech24h.com Trang chDin đàn Đi n - Đi n TVi đi u khin HPIC -> dsPIC Bt đầu vi PIC16F877A 1 Offline Tìm kiếm din đàn Có gì mi? Tìm kiếm...

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A

Embed Size (px)

Citation preview

Page 1: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A

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ics

http://codientu.org/threads/941/[22/07/2013 10:19:00 CH]

Tài Nguyên Tutorial Rao Vặt Tài Liệu Music

Trang chủ Diễn đàn Tài Nguyên Thành viên

Đăng 28/10/12 #1

VIP

Số bài viết: 610

Đã được thích: 621

Điểm thành tích: 93

Giớ i tính: Nam

Nơ i ở: Home

Thảo luận trong 'Bắt đầu vớ i PIC16F877A'

Đang xem chủ đề này ( Thành viên: 0, Khách: 1)

Hi all,Hôm nay đi thi về, buồn chát create box này để ngồi giết thời gian. Trước giờ mình viết code thường viết theo cácproject nên ko chú ý lưu hay viết mấy cái cơ bản này, hôm nay quyết tâm viết lại để giúp đỡ các mem mới học!các project này sẽ cực kì đơn giản và dễ hiểu, còn những cái "cao siêu" các bạn post ở box ngoài nhé. BOX SẼ CHỈPHỤC VỤ AI MỚI HỌC. Project sẽ chỉ có code và simulation, ai muốn làm mạch thì tự làm nhé!!!Ngoài ra chú ý rằng mình cũng setup chế độ chỉ có mod, smod, admin có quyền tạo thread ( nếu ai có nhu cầugiúp mình hoàn thiện box) ngoài ra các bạn member không có khả năng tạo thread để hỏi vì vậy đừng có "cố"nhé!Box sẽ hoàn thiện dần vì mình còn phải đi học nên sẽ update mỗi ngày 1-5 bài.Link sẽ luôn được update tại topic này và được up lên #1Các project đã có code và simulation:1. Nháy LED Link: Toggle LED( Nháy led) với PIC16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ics 2. ADC Link:3. Timer Link: Hướng dẫn - Timer với PIC16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ics 4. Interrupt Link: Ngắt (Interrupt) với PIC16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ics 5. LCD16x2 Link:6. LCD16x4 Link:7. LED7seg Link:8. LED matrix Link: LED MATRIX CHẠY CHỮ - PIC16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ics 9. LM335+LCD Link: LM335 hiển thị LCD16x2 PIC16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ics 10. Ds18B20+LCD Link:Hướng dẫn - DS18B20 Đo nhiệt độ hiển thị LCD16x2- PIC16F877A | Cộng đồng cơ điện tửViệt Nam | Mechatronics 11. DS1307 Link:12. PWM Link:Hướng dẫn - PWM DEMO PIC 16F877A CCS | Cộng đồng cơ điện tử Việt Nam | Mechatronics 13. Counter Link:14. LM335+LED7seg Link:Hướng dẫn - LM35 Đo nhiệt độ hiển thị led7seg - PIC16F877A | Cộng đồng cơ điện tửViệt Nam | Mechatronics 15. 18B20+LED7seg Link:16. RS232 Link: Giao tiếp PC với PIC 16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ics 17. Keypad Link:18. SRF05+LCD Link:19. Module RF 315 Link:20. Module RF 433 Link:21. PIC + PIR Link:22. PIC + GLCD Link:

Giải bóng đá mini toàn miền nam domain

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A

Page 1 of 3 2 3 Next >

demon52

http://vntech24h.com

Trang chủ Diễn đàn Điện - Điện Tử Vi điều khiển Họ PIC -> dsPIC Bắt đầu với PIC16F877A

1

Offline

Tìm kiếm diễn đàn Có gì mớ i?

Tìm kiếm...

Page 2: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A

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ics

http://codientu.org/threads/941/[22/07/2013 10:19:00 CH]

Chủ đề cùng chuyên mục

Giao tiếp I2C giữa pic16f877a và ds1307PWM DEMO PIC 16F877A CCSDS18B20 Đo nhiệt độ hiển thị LCD16x2-...LM35 Đo nhiệt độ hiển thị led7seg -...LM335 hiển thị LCD16x2 PIC16F877AUpdate liên tục các project cơ bản với...Ngắt (Interrupt) với PIC16F877ATimer với PIC16F877AToggle LED( Nháy led) với PIC16F877AGiao tiếp PC với PIC 16F877A

Chia sẻ

0

Đăng 28/10/12 #2

Học sinh phổ thông

Số bài viết: 5

Đã được thích: 1

Điểm thành tích: 3

Giớ i tính: Nam

Nơ i ở: Ha Noi,Vietnam

23.Tạm thời mới nghĩ ra được bằng này, sẽ update thêm sau này nếu còn, mình viết theo cảm hứng nên khoái cái nàoviết cái đó, ko theo thứ tự đâu nhé Một số đề tài tổng hợp:1. Khóa điện tử Link: Electronic Lock + Realtime Display On Lcd( Khóa Điện Tử Hiển Thị Lcd Pic16f877a) | Cộngđồng cơ điện tử Việt Nam | Mechatronics 2. Realtime hiển thị LED matrix Link: Share - Realtime Clock And Led Matrix 48x8 Use Pic16f877a( Đồng Hồ ThờiGian Thực Hiển Thị Led Matrix) | Cộng đồng cơ điện tử Việt Nam | Mechatronics 3. Điều khiển 4 thiết bị dựa vào 2 cảm biến nhiệt Link: Share - Control Devices By Temperature Sensor ( ĐiềuKhiển Thiết Bị Theo Cảm Biến Nhiệt) | Cộng đồng cơ điện tử Việt Nam | Mechatronics

Một số project nâng cao SDcard, Ethernet, USB, CAN,.... nhờ các cao thủ update dùm!Chúc mọi người nghịch PIC Vui vẻ Have a nice time Regards, demon52.

p/s: Mọi người cứ thanks nhiệt tình vào hứng lên em post cho nhanh

Nhận tư vấn, hoàn thiện dự án, sản phẩm điện tử theo yêu cầu -> VnTech24hModule SIM900/908: Giải pháp GSM/GPRS/GPS

//cảm ơn a nhiều nhà.rất hay về 1 chủ đề dành cho những bạn yêu thích pic//!!

SVUTEHY, dungtien19, haixe100 và 10 others thích bài này.

duonggtvt

mta_cdt thích bài này.

Facebook social plugin

Comment using...

Offline

Page 3: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A

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ics

http://codientu.org/threads/941/[22/07/2013 10:19:00 CH]

Đăng 1/11/12 #3

Học sinh trung cấp

Số bài viết: 80

Đã được thích: 18

Điểm thành tích: 8

Giớ i tính: Nam

Đăng 1/11/12 #4

VIP

Số bài viết: 610

Đã được thích: 621

Điểm thành tích: 93

Giớ i tính: Nam

Nơ i ở: Home

Đăng 2/11/12 #5

Học sinh trung cấp

Số bài viết: 80

Đã được thích: 18

Điểm thành tích: 8

Giớ i tính: Nam

Đăng 2/11/12 #6

VIP

Số bài viết: 610

đầu tiên xin cảm ơn anh về bài viết rất hữu ích này!nhưng em có thăc mắc là sao có 1 số chủ để không thấy link nhỉ?http://img99.imageshack.us/img99/8949/72797280.png

Chào bạn,mấy hôm này mình đi học mệt nên chưa update được, vì các project này tuy đơn giản nhưng mình chưa viết baogiờ nên mỗi ngày mình rảnh sẽ tự viết thêm và post dần lên giúp các mem mới học . Thứ 7, Cn nghỉ mình sẽcố gắng update thêm Cảm ơn bạn đã quan tâm.

Nhận tư vấn, hoàn thiện dự án, sản phẩm điện tử theo yêu cầu -> VnTech24hModule SIM900/908: Giải pháp GSM/GPRS/GPS

anh demon52 giaỉ thích giúp em cái lệnh này với:

Mã:

viết như vầy là sao ak: value&1023 ????

huydungsh said: ↑

anh Demon52 giaỉ thích giúp em cái lệnh này với:

Mã:

viết như vầy là sao ak: value&1023 ????

Chào bạn,

huydungsh

demon52

http://vntech24h.com

huydungsh và Admin thích bài này.

huydungsh

duty_cycle = value&1023 / [4*( period+1 )]

demon52

http://vntech24h.com

duty_cycle = value&1023 / [4*( period+1 )]

Offline

Offline

Offline

Offline

Page 4: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A

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ics

http://codientu.org/threads/941/[22/07/2013 10:19:00 CH]

Đã được thích: 621

Điểm thành tích: 93

Giớ i tính: Nam

Nơ i ở: Home

Đăng 2/11/12 #7

Học sinh trung cấp

Số bài viết: 80

Đã được thích: 18

Điểm thành tích: 8

Giớ i tính: Nam

Đăng 2/11/12 #8

Học sinh trung cấp

Số bài viết: 80

Đã được thích: 18

Điểm thành tích: 8

Giớ i tính: Nam

Đăng 3/11/12 #9

Học sinh trung cấp

Số bài viết: 80

Đã được thích: 18

Điểm thành tích: 8

Giớ i tính: Nam

Đăng 3/11/12 #10

Trước hết sau này hỏi gì bạn đừng nêu đích danh ai đó, vậy thì người khác nếu biết cũng ko thể trả lời bạn đượcư? Mong bạn rút kinh nghiệm, còn về đoạn code bạn hỏi ko biết bạn lấy ở đâu ra, cái này nên post vào luồng TUTcơ bản về PIC của bạn chivu, còn ở thread này mình chỉ update các project basic để mọi người có thể học nhanhhơn.Trả lời vấn đề về đoạn code của bạn, cái dấu "&" chỉ là lệnh "and" thôi mà.Thân.

Nhận tư vấn, hoàn thiện dự án, sản phẩm điện tử theo yêu cầu -> VnTech24hModule SIM900/908: Giải pháp GSM/GPRS/GPS

cảm ơn lời nhắc nhở! 1 bài học nhớ đời

theo như em thấy thì trong lệnh duty_cycle = value&1023 / [4*( period+1 )]gồm có các lệnh +-*/ sao lại co lệnh AND(&) vào nữa ak? mong giúp đỡnguyên câu là thế này:Nếu value là giá trị kiểu int 8bit:duty_cycle = value / ( period+1 )Nếu value là giá trị long int 16bit:duty_cycle = value&1023 / [4*( period+1 )]

hehe sau khi tim tòi thi cũng biết được rằng cái dấu & là * đúng là khó hiểu thật!!

huydungsh said: ↑

huydungsh thích bài này.

huydungsh

demon52 thích bài này.

huydungsh

huydungsh

Offline

Offline

Offline

Page 5: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A

Hướng dẫn - Update liên tục các project cơ bản với Pic16F877A | Cộng đồng cơ điện tử Việt Nam | Mechatronics

http://codientu.org/threads/941/[22/07/2013 10:19:00 CH]

Cộng đồng của những ngườ i đam mê kỹ thuật, nơi trao đổi, thảo luận, hỏiđáp những vẫn đề liên quan đến kỹ thuật.

FOLLOW US

OUR LINKS

Điện tử cơ bản

Vi điều khiển

CAD/CAM/CNC

Tài liệu điện tử

Tài liệu cơ khí

Share ACC VIP

PC - Laptop

THÔNG TIN

Thông báo chung

Bản tin công nghệ

HD sử dụng diễn đàn

Thắc mắc- Góp ý

Tài nguyên diễn đàn

Giải trí

Liên hệ - Quảng cáo

LIÊN KẾT BẠN BÈ

echipkool.net

vietdesigner.net

nguoibaclieu.com

tailieu3c.com

diendancokhi.org

diendan.shpt.info

Diễn đàn sử dụng XenForo™ ©2011 XenForo Ltd. Cơ điện tử Việt Nam Tiếng Việt Quy định và Nội quy

Kidteam ISP Progv1.0.0.0f

Số bài viết: 1,365

Đã được thích:1,607

Điểm thành tích: 69

Giớ i tính: Nam

Nơ i ở: Lâm Thao -Phú Thọ

0

hehe sau khi tim tòi thi cũng biết được rằng cái dấu & là * đúng là khó hiểu thật!!

mọi cái đều có lý do của nó thôi bạn ạkhông có gì là khó hiểu cả

8051 - PIC - AVR - ARMYahoo ID: [email protected] - 0989696971 - 0915696971Một cái đầu lạnh để vững vàng, một trái tim đỏ lửa để yêu và làm việc hết mình

Tags: lập trình pic 16f877a, pic 16f877a, lập trình vi đièu khiển

Chia sẻ trang này

NgoHungCuong

Một cái đầu lạnh để vữ

huydungsh thích bài này.

(Bạn phải Đăng nhập hoặc Đăng ký để trả lời bài viết.)Page 1 of 3 2 3 Next >

Offline

1

Like Sign Up to see what your friends like.